Ingredients List
Gathering your ingredients is the first step to making these delicious air fryer stuffed chicken fillets. Here’s what you’ll need:
- 4 chicken fillets: Choose boneless, skinless fillets for easy stuffing and cooking.
- 1 cup spinach: Fresh spinach works best—just give it a good rinse and chop it a bit if the leaves are large.
- 1/2 cup cream cheese: Make sure it’s softened to room temperature so it mixes well with the other ingredients.
- 1/2 cup mozzarella cheese: Grated mozzarella adds a lovely gooeyness. You can use part-skim for a lighter option.
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der: This gives the filling a great flavor boost. You could also use fresh minced garlic if you prefer!
- Salt and pepper: Season to taste. A pinch of each will enhance the overall flavor.

How to Prepare Instructions
Now that you’ve got your ingredients ready, it’s time to dive into the cooking process! Follow these simple steps for perfectly stuffed chicken fillets:
- Preheat the air fryer: Start by preheating your air fryer to 375°F (190°C). This step is super important because it ensures your chicken cooks evenly and gets that nice crispy exterior.
- Make the stuffing: In a mixing bowl, combine the chopped spinach, softened cream cheese, grated mozzarella, garlic powder, salt, and pepper. Mix until everything is well incorporated. You want a creamy and flavorful filling that’s bursting with goodness!
- Prepare the chicken: Take each chicken fillet and carefully cut a pocket into the side. Be gentle here; you want to create enough space for the stuffing without cutting all the way through.
- Stuff the fillets: Spoon the spinach mixture into each pocket. Don’t be shy—pack it in there! If you overfill, just gently press the edges to seal them up.
- Arrange in the air fryer: Place the stuffed chicken fillets in a single layer in the air fryer basket. Make sure they’re not touching, as this allows for even cooking.
- Cook to perfection: Air fry the chicken for about 15-20 minutes. I recommend checking at the 15-minute mark. The chicken should be cooked through and reach an internal temperature of 165°F (75°C). It’s always a good idea to cut into one to be sure it’s not pink inside!
- Rest before serving: After cooking, let the chicken fillets rest for a few minutes. This step allows the juices to redistribute, making each bite super juicy and flavorful.

Tips for Success
To make sure your air fryer stuffed chicken fillets turn out perfectly every time, here are some pro tips to keep in mind:
- Don’t rush the preheating: Preheating your air fryer is crucial! It helps achieve that crispy, golden exterior while keeping the inside juicy.
- Choose the right chicken: Opt for even-sized chicken fillets so they cook uniformly. If some are thicker, they might need a few extra minutes in the air fryer.
- Seal them well: When stuffing, pinch the edges of the chicken pocket together gently to prevent the filling from leaking out during cooking.
- Experiment with seasoning: Feel free to add herbs like thyme or basil to the stuffing for an extra flavor kick. Fresh herbs can elevate your dish even more!
- Use a meat thermometer: For perfectly cooked chicken, invest in a meat thermometer. It’s the best way to ensure your chicken reaches 165°F (75°C).

Variations
One of the best things about these air fryer stuffed chicken fillets is how adaptable they are! Here are some fun ideas to switch things up:
- Add different veggies: Try incorporating roasted red peppers, sun-dried tomatoes, or even artichoke hearts into the filling for a burst of flavor.
- Switch the cheese: Instead of cream cheese and mozzarella, use feta or goat cheese for a tangy twist that pairs beautifully with spinach.
- Spice it up: Add a pinch of red pepper flakes or smoked paprika to the filling for a little kick!
- Herb it up: Fresh herbs like parsley, dill, or cilantro can elevate the dish even more—just chop them finely and mix them in!

Storage & Reheating Instructions
If you’ve got leftovers (which is rare but could happen!), storing them properly is key to maintaining their deliciousness. Let the stuffed chicken fillets cool completely before transferring them to an airtight container. They’ll keep well in the fridge for up to 3 days. Just remember to label them so you don’t forget about that tasty goodness waiting for you!
When it’s time to enjoy your leftovers, reheating in the air fryer is the way to go! Preheat it to 350°F (175°C) and pop the chicken fillets back in for about 5-7 minutes. This will keep them juicy while giving them that lovely, crispy exterior again. Enjoy!

FAQ Section
Q1. Can I use frozen chicken fillets for this air fryer stuffed chicken fillet recipe?
It’s best to use fresh chicken fillets for this recipe. Frozen fillets may not cook evenly, and you’ll need to adjust the cooking time, which can lead to unexpected results. If you do use frozen, make sure to thaw them completely before stuffing and cooking.
Q2. What other fillings can I use in these stuffed chicken fillets?
Oh, get creative! You can use a variety of fillings like cooked mushrooms, sun-dried tomatoes, or even different cheeses like feta or cheddar. Just remember to keep the general consistency similar for best results!
Q3. How do I know when the chicken is fully cooked?
The safest way to check is by using a meat thermometer. The internal temperature should reach 165°F (75°C). If you don’t have one, you can also cut into the thickest part of the chicken to ensure there’s no pink inside.
Q4. Can I prepare the stuffed chicken fillets ahead of time?
Absolutely! You can prepare them a few hours in advance and store them in the fridge until you’re ready to cook. Just make sure to cover them well to keep them fresh!
Q5. Are there any tips for making these air fryer stuffed chicken fillets even healthier?
Definitely! You can use low-fat cream cheese and part-skim mozzarella to reduce the fat content. Adding more veggies like zucchini or bell peppers to the filling can also increase the nutritional value while keeping the dish delicious!
